snom promotes Usman Tahir to CTO, founder Stredicke moves roles

Tahir will oversee the engineering and technological direction of the company

IP products vendor, snom technology AG, has promoted Usman Tahir to chief technology officer (CTO).

In the position, Tahir will be responsible for the technical development of snom, and will oversee the engineering and technological direction of the company.

“Tahir’s deep technical knowledge and understanding of the company’s structure and long-term goals is key to snom’s strategic planning,” snom COO, Michael Knieling, said.

snom's founder, Christian Stredicke, will move into a strategic role on snom’s supervisory board.

Tahir joined Snom in 2001 as senior software engineer, and held the role until 2010 when he was promoted to product management vice-president.

Before snom, he worked at AVAZ Networks and Communications Enabling Technologies.

“I look forward to my new role as CTO and the opportunity to impact the strategic growth of the company,” Tahir said.
